Re: [SQL ] 請問mysql觸發器 寫法與條件

看板Database作者 (Perfect Stranger)時間15年前 (2010/12/01 22:14), 編輯推噓0(000)
留言0則, 0人參與, 最新討論串2/3 (看更多)
delimiter ;; //變更結束符號 create trigger 'trigger name' after(before) insert on 'table' for each row begin sql statement... end; ;; delimiter ; //結束符號變更回來 ※ 引述《theo03 (world)》之銘言: : mysql這邊 : 最近想用觸發器來實做一些功能 : CREATE TRIGGER t_afterinsert_on_tab1 : AFTER INSERT ON tab1 : FOR EACH ROW : BEGIN : insert into tab2(tab2_id) values(new.tab1_id); : END; : 1.網路有找到教學,但這樣打會出現錯誤,不知道是不是要修改那些地方? : 2.觸發器的條件 : AFTER INSERT ON tab1 : tab1 有沒有辦法指定成只要資料庫 有做INSERT 就觸發? : 類似 : AFTER INSERT ON * : 以上2個問題 : 謝謝版上各位大大指教! -- ※ 發信站: 批踢踢實業坊(ptt.cc) ◆ From: 115.165.252.4
文章代碼(AID): #1CzbWqmI (Database)
討論串 (同標題文章)
文章代碼(AID): #1CzbWqmI (Database)